AgBrO3

Silver bromate · Silver(I) bromate

Silver bromate is an inorganic salt composed of silver and bromate ions. It is primarily utilized in laboratory settings as a specialized reagent for various chemical synthesis and analytical procedures.

What is the band gap of AgBrO3?
Silver bromate (AgBrO3) has a DFT-computed band gap of 2.38 eV across 6 reported structures.
Is AgBrO3 a metal, semiconductor, or insulator?
With a band gap up to 2.38 eV it is a semiconductor.
Is AgBrO3 thermodynamically stable?
Silver bromate (AgBrO3) has a lowest energy above hull of 0.002 eV/atom (near hull (likely stable)).
What is the crystal structure of AgBrO3?
The lowest-energy reported polymorph of Silver bromate (AgBrO3) is trigonal symmetry, space group R3m (No. 160).
What is the density of AgBrO3?
The computed density of the ground-state structure of Silver bromate (AgBrO3) is 5.07 g/cm³.
How many polymorphs of AgBrO3 are known?
6 structures of AgBrO3 are reported across 4 databases, spanning 1 distinct space group.
